Teeth whitening procedures are very costly. However, there are several alternative ways by which you can whiten your teeth. Most of these procedures are very simple and you can follow them by using ingredients that are easily available in your home.

Here is some ways to whiten your teeth at home...

Table salt:Table salt is very effective in cleaning and whitening your teeth. In fact, table salt is still used in many countries for brushing teeth. Before modern toothpaste was available, salt was commonly used to brush teeth. Salt is an abrasive and so is very effective in removing plaque and stains from teeth. You can use table salt by sprinkling it on your toothbrush and brushing your teeth as usual. You may have to wait for one week before you'll see positive results. However, it is usually very effective.

Baking soda:Baking soda is another excellent at-home teeth whitening option. To use baking soda, take a pinch of it and make a paste by mixing it with a few drops of water. Use this paste on the toothbrush and brush your teeth. You may have to use it at least two times a day for results to visible faster. You can also add a few drops of lemon juice for better results. Some people also use hydrogen peroxide along with baking soda. It provides even better results.

Apple cider vinegar:This is very effective in removing stains and discolorations from your teeth. To use it, take a few drops of it and apply to the teeth. Massage gently using your fingers. Rinse your mouth thoroughly with water. You may have to repeat the procedure at least two times a day for one or two weeks to see positive results.

Maintain proper oral hygiene:One of the leading causes of teeth discoloration is bacterial action. Maintaining proper oral hygiene will get rid of the bacteria from your mouth and improve the appearance of your teeth. If you have minor discolorations, these can be removed by properly brushing your teeth. If you believe that your brushing technique is not proper, you can approach your dentist for instructions and advice.

Follow other precautions:Certain foods are known to cause teeth discoloration. These foods include tea, coffee, wines and chocolates. It is best to avoid these foods. Rinsing your mouth thoroughly after consuming these foods will also have better results. You should also avoid smoking as it is a leading cause of teeth discoloration.
